The Candy Dance Steps
Now, you might be eager to join the Candy Dance craze yourself. So, let's break down the dance steps for you. Remember, the key to Candy the Dance is to keep it simple, fun, and full of personality.
1. The Starting Pose: Begin with your feet shoulder-width apart, knees slightly bent, and hands on your hips. This is your starting pose, and it's all about confidence and attitude.
2. The Two-Step: Start by stepping your right foot forward, then quickly bring it back to your starting position. Repeat with your left foot. That's one two-step. Do this four times, alternating feet.
3. The Hip Roll: Now, it's time to bring some sass to your dance. As you step your foot forward, roll your hips in a circular motion. It's all about the hips, guys! Make sure to keep your shoulders still and let your hips do the talking.
4. The Arm Moves: While your hips are doing their thing, don't forget about your arms. As you step forward, raise your arms up and out to the side. When you bring your foot back, clap your hands together in front of your chest.
5. The Repeat: That's one round of Candy the Dance. Repeat the entire sequence, mixing up your footwork and adding your own flair to keep it fresh and fun.
